How Does A Locksmith Help In Case Of Lock Emergencies

Lock emergencies can occur anytime and to anyone. When someone is stuck with a lock then the first thing that a person does is to call the service of emergency sandy springs locksmith. But have you ever wondered about how a key is made by a locksmith? Here is the detail-

Step 1: Cut the key code

A key code is a set of characters that are used to make a particular lock. The first and the most important done by a locksmith is to cut the key code. For designing a code mainly two types of key codes are used- direct digit codes and blind codes. In several cases, the key codes are embossed on the original keys and are given code cards in case of high-security locks. But, the job becomes difficult in case of a lost key. The locksmith has to make certain that he/she put in the correct code blade for cutting the specifications.

Step 2: Impression the lock

One technique that is most often used by locksmiths to unlock. In this technique, there is no need to disassemble the whole lock. In this process, an appropriate key is inserted by the locksmith that binds its pins with the lock cylinder. In this process, the most important tool is the key blank and that's why it must be very durable and strong. Brass or Steel key blank is considered best as they are very strong and have very fewer chances of getting broken within the lock.

Step 3: Disassemble the lock

When the above process fails then this is supposed to be the last option. The best way to disassemble a lock without damaging it is by removing the lock from the door and them disassembling it in a non-destructive way. Forensic Locksmiths use this method often for analyzing a specific lock.
